Our Mornings Start With Crystal Light Containers

I took these awesome oval-shaped cylinders, slid the wrapper off and emptied the contents.
I found some simple images with the help of my friend Google and printed them out. Attached them to cardstock and mod podged all to tongue depressors. Now, we have a fabulous new summer morning routine in our house!

In the morning after watching one tv show just to wake up a little, tv goes off and the girls do "their sticks." Each stick has a chore: Make bed, get dressed and put away pjs, brush hair, brush teeth, and Mom's choice. Meaning I get to choose some chore in the morning that they do, no questions asked, no whining or complaining. i.e. wipe down table or kitchen counters after breakfast, brush the dog, clean the bathroom sink, put away toys, put away all shoes from the front room, etc.

The girls have their own jar with their own sticks with their own colors, to keep them separate. So far, it's working really well! There has been no whining and it becomes fun to pick a stick, do what it says, and put it in the 'done' container. I think they like that these can be done out of order too. Some mornings they may draw "brush hair" before "get dressed" and they just follow suit!

Oh, and our new summer thing with tv: after the one morning show, more shows must be earned. You can earn a show in our house by doing age-appropriate learning activities. Mikayla can read 2 short books, do 2 pages of a 1st grade workbook, write a letter to someone, do flashcards, work on her LeapFrog Tag, etc. Megan can do 2 puzzles, draw/color, read counting books with Mom, things like that. So far, this too is working really well!


If left up to my children, they would probably watch tv all day in their jammies. Now, we have a morning routine to get ready for the day and do productive activities to watch television. Love it!
